Children’s Natural History Museum (CNHM) in Fremont is a place to catch a glimpse of local history. You can find out about local fossils, minerals, animals and astronomy in a very engaging environment. CNHM has developed exhibits and activities that encourage children and adults to think about our planet. Visitors can learn about the evolution of planets. You can time travel from the beginning of the universe to the present time. The museum gives an opportunity to observe telescopes, see models of the galaxy and the solar system and learn about the formation of Earth.

Exploratorium is a fascinating museum of science, art, and human perception. There are so many exhibits to Indulge your curiosity. You can explore and understand the world around you through the amazing exhibits and activities. You must not miss out the Tactile Dome. It makes it possible to experience an interactive excursion in total darkness using only your sense of touch. There is also an extraordinary museum store and two amazing places to eat. CuriOdyssey is a zoo and science playground in San Mateo. The children can see many wild animals and play with real scientific phenomena in a fun and interactive manner. CuriOdyssey is a safe haven to almost 100 rescued animals. The animals are mostly native to California and cannot survive in the wild. CuriOdyssey’s wildlife includes a river otter, bobcats, fox, opossum, owls, eagles and more. It is an awesome place to spend some quality time with your little ones. Children’s Creativity Museum is an incredible multimedia art and technology museum. There are so many wonderful exhibits that encourage kids to imagine, create, build and share. You can get engaged in many interactive activities like the Mystery Box Challenge, make your own stop-motion animation movie, or explore the Tech Lab to code robots, and experiment with amazing instruments and create sound in the Making Music exhibition area.

Located in the Presidio of San Francisco, The Walt Disney Family Museum is one of the most innovative museums. It is spread over an area of 40,000 square feet (3716.12 square meters). The museum has contemporary interactive galleries and amazing exhibits that are narrated in Walt’s own voice. It also has a wonderful model of Disneyland. The place is incredible and full of memories. It also has many touching stories, photos and films about Walt Disney’s vision and past life. It is a great place for Disney fans, and history buffs.
